I have a 2001 LS1 Fbody, fully stock. The only thing that I have done is change the spark plugs. I ran in Cayuga last summer (it was a hot day 25-30C) on a sunday afternoon best time = 13.521@109mph
60'=2.170
330'=5.926
1/8=8.897
mph=82.45
1000'=11.414
1/4=13.521
mph=109.41

This was with really crappy street tires. And on pump gas (ultra 94).

Must be some pretty impressive Civic to smoke an LS1. 335ft/lbs of torque at 4000rpm, it might be a bit heavier, but there is no replacement for displacement.

I'm not saying you didn't smoke the camaro... but if you did, you must have something impressive done to that civic.
